Walter and Carol Douglass have successfully operated Durham Pharmacy in Connecticut for 40 years, serving as a vital community resource. Despite the challenges faced by independent pharmacies, including competition from larger chains and the complexities
of pharmacy benefit managers, Durham Pharmacy remains a cornerstone of the community. The pharmacy fills 150 prescriptions daily and serves over 100 customers, many of whom have been loyal patrons for decades. The Douglasses attribute their success to their commitment to community service and the personal relationships they have built with their customers.

Durham Pharmacy's longevity highlights the critical role independent pharmacies play in providing accessible healthcare, especially in areas identified as pharmacy deserts. With a significant portion of Connecticut residents living in pharmacy deserts, the presence of community-oriented pharmacies like Durham is essential for ensuring access to medications and healthcare services. The challenges faced by independent pharmacies, including financial pressures and exclusion from preferred networks, underscore the need for policy interventions to support these vital community resources. The broader implications of pharmacy deserts extend to public health and healthcare equity. As independent pharmacies struggle to compete with larger chains, communities risk losing access to essential healthcare services. The Douglasses' experience underscores the need for innovative solutions and policy support to preserve independent pharmacies. Potential measures include higher reimbursement rates for pharmacies in high-risk areas and incentives for opening pharmacies in underserved communities.
